I just returned to Louisiana from my 5 day trip to So Cal and I just want to say what a wonderful place that area is. I actually went to So Cal for a Music Conference at Saddleback Church (which was awsome but I wont talk about that here, PM me for more info on that)! A wonderful couple in my church provided me with a 2 day park hopper pass to DL and I was able to use it very well. I hated to leave the DW and children at home but it was a very relaxing trip.
Here are some Disneyland observations from a lifelong Disney world FAN. these are not meant to be mean in anyway just some observations from a first time Socal and DL visitor:
#1 - I can see how the magic started there.... I love how DL can make you forget Harbor BLV is right outside the fence
#2 - To the host at Blue Bayou, thanks for finding a seat for the Louisiana guy even though yall were booked until 4 day later!
#3 - To my waiter at Blue bayou, No the Mint Julep is not something we drink every day down here. He told me that Louisiana people drink it all the time. I said "Really"! He said "Oh yes sir they love it" I said I have never had one and I SIR AM FROM THE GREAT SOUTHERN STATE OF LOUISIANA!!!! The i got up on the table and sang I wish I WISH I WAS IN DIXIE!!! (Ok just kidding) anyway I like mint juleps NOW!!!!
#3 - A bit of Education here for everyone ..... Jambalaya is browned rice with meat cooked down in it. The dish at the French Market of White Rice with a read Sauce Picant on it is not Jambalaya!!! BUT IT IS TASTY!!!!!!!
#4 - Thank God Mr. Toads Wild Ride is still alive.... I tried to jump out during the ride and never leave it but I thought better of it and just enjoyed it for what it was!!!
#5 - I love your Space mountain, TiKi Room, and the new POTC!!!
#6 - California Adventure - Love everything including Cali Screaming but Paradise Pier, just not for me
#7 - I want to stay at the Grand California Hotel.. Love the look
#8 - I could ride the DL railroad all day!!!
